Aimed at both professionals and enthusiasts, this program offers unique insights into pollinator management, ecological conservation, and sustainable agriculture. *Becoming a beekeeper* is a popular choice for those interested in hands-on, practical work that supports local ecosystems. In this role, you'll maintain hives, breed healthy colonies, and harvest honey while collaborating with farmers and conservationists. For those with a passion for technology and agriculture, *pursuing a career as an agricultural engineer* could be a great fit. These professionals design and implement innovative solutions to enhance crop yields, reduce resource consumption, and improve pollinator habitats. If you're fascinated by the scientific study of insects, consider a career as an *entomologist*. These experts research various aspects of insect biology, ecology, and behavior, providing valuable insights for pollinator management strategies. As a *biologist*, you can specialize in various fields, including ecology, genetics, or botany. This role involves conducting research, analyzing data, and developing conservation policies that promote healthy pollinator populations. *Conservation scientists* work closely with landowners, policymakers, and communities to develop and implement strategies that protect and restore natural habitats. In this role, you'll contribute to the preservation of pollinator populations and their essential ecological services. *Horticulturists* apply their knowledge of plant science and ecology to cultivate and manage diverse plant species in various settings. By focusing on pollinator-friendly plants and habitat creation, you can contribute significantly to pollinator conservation efforts. Finally, *educators* play a critical role in raising awareness about the importance of pollinators and their conservation. By teaching in schools, nature centers, or community programs, you can inspire future generations to take action and protect our precious pollinators.
